Armenia’s international gross reserves rose 7.8% to $1,912.6 million

YEREVAN, September 1. /ARKA/. Armenia’s international gross reserves totaled $1,912.6 million in July 2014, an increase of 7.8% compared to the month before, the Central Bank of Armenia reports on its official website.

Assets in convertible currency prevailed in the country’s gross international reserves and amounted to $1,891.1 million.

According to the report, SDR in the International Monetary Fund amounted to $8.2 million as of the end of the reporting month. ($1- AMD 411.23). –0–
